Soft-spoken Paolo (Hugo De Sousa, We Used to Know Each Other, FFF 2019) has traveled from Portugal to Iceland for what was to be a last trip with his mother. Instead, an announcement that Earth will cease to exist in a few days leads Paolo to wander a spectacular landscape and meet the people with whom he’ll spend his final moments. De Sousa is intoxicating as Paolo, whose connections help him discover himself and an acceptance of the end. Whether it’s dancing with an older beautiful woman who believes there’s always time for one more love or play-wrestling with a scared punk on the beach, the film asks us who we are and shows us, in small details, what makes us human. Writer/director Mylissa Fitzsimmons’s stunningly filmed feature debut offers hope, comfort, and humanity even in our darkest moment. It teaches us to count our blessings and that—in the end—we’re all we need.
